What is a Donor-Advised Fund (DAF)? 

A Donor-Advised Fund is a philanthropic vehicle that allows individuals to contribute to a charitable account while retaining the ability to recommend grants to their favorite nonprofits over time. Think of it as your own charitable investment account! Here’s how it works: 

  1. Contribute: You make a contribution to the DAF, which is managed by a sponsoring organization (like a community foundation or a financial institution). 
  1. Immediate Tax Benefits: You receive an immediate tax deduction for your contribution, allowing you to maximize your charitable giving. 
  1. Grow Your Fund: The assets in your DAF can be invested, potentially growing your fund over time. 
  1. Recommend Grants: You can recommend grants to charities of your choice whenever you want, making it easy to support causes that matter to you. 

Why DAFs Matter 

DAFs provide a flexible and efficient way to manage your charitable giving. They help donors plan their giving strategies and make a more significant impact over time. With a DAF, you can: 

  • Support Multiple Causes: Spread your contributions across various charities rather than limiting yourself to one. 
  • Simplify Your Giving: Manage all your charitable donations in one place, reducing administrative hassles. 
  • Engage Family: Involve family members in your charitable giving, fostering a culture of generosity across generations.
